Bridal Shower Centerpiece Ideas

Here is one of the centerpiece ideas I made that was fairly inexpensive, and turned out gorgeous. At least, I thought so. (smiles)
This centerpiece really looked beautiful on the table at the bridal shower.
I found the metal dress frame at my local Hobby Lobby store. I purchased it half-off for $20.
I can't live without spray paint, can you? I decided that silver would really soften the look of the dress form.
So much better!
Next, 5 yards of tulle was used, and folded in half to make the skirt. I took a needle and thread and gathered the skirt. I spread the tulle evenly around the waist, and used hot glue to attach it.
The last step was the most fun! I attached a satin ribbon that was the bride's wedding colors. Then I hot glued little white fabric roses onto the bodice of the dress. Overall, this bridal shower centerpiece cost around $40.00.
